Phenotypic Data
Phenotypic Class
Phenotype Manifest In
Detailed Description
Statement
Reference

Expression of HipkUAS.Tag:HA under the control of Scer\GAL4dpp.blk1 leads to overproliferation and cell spreading of Hipk[UAS. Tag:HA ] expressing cells in third instar larval wing discs compared to controls.

The expression of HipkUAS.Tag:HA under the control of Scer\GAL4dpp.blk1 at 25[o]C induces dramatic overgrowth of eye, wing and leg imaginal discs, characterized by expansion of the Dpp expression domain and tissue folds and protrusions; at 29[o]C, this expression induces overgrown wing discs that show apoptosis (cleaved Caspase 3 staining) within the Dpp expression domain. Unlike controls, a) clusters of pigmented retinal cells are occasionally found in the adult thorax, b) eye disc cells extrude from the disc and continue to proliferate after leaving the disc, c) cells originating from the wing disc's Dpp-positive domain are found towards both anterior and posterior parts of disc, d) wing disc cells appear to intercalate into the basement membrane and extrude through holes in the basement membrane.

Expression of HipkUAS.Tag:HA under the control of Scer\GAL4dpp.blk1 and Scer\GAL4Hml.Δ induces melanotic tumors in larvae and adults, respectively.

The expression of HipkUAS.Tag:HA under the control of Scer\GAL4ey.PH occasionally leads to a cluster of pigmented retinal cells (from the ey domain in the eye) being observed in the adult thorax, despite of no obvious eye defects. Unlike control eye discs, which show a tight boundary of photoreceptor cells at the posterior margin, this expression alters cell morphology, with jagged cell extensions that protrude towards the posterior margin of the disc.

Clonal expression of HipkUAS.Tag:HA under the control of Scer\GAL4Act5C.PP in the wing disc induces apoptosis (cleaved Caspase 3 staining) in a cell autonomous manner.

Expression of hipkScer\UAS.T:Ivir\HA1 under the control of Scer\GAL4bi.PU results in dosage-dependent overgrowth in third instar larval wing discs.

Expression of hipkScer\UAS.T:Ivir\HA1 under the control of Scer\GAL4ey.PH at 29[o]C results in rough eyes, of which 33% also display cuticle-like structures. 39% of these flies have overgrown eyes and overgrowths of eye discs are also seen in third instar larvae.

Expression of one copy of hipkScer\UAS.T:Ivir\HA1 under the control of Scer\GAL4bi.PU results in the formation of an additional wing margin and outgrowths from the ventral side of the wing. Expression of two copies of hipkScer\UAS.T:Ivir\HA1 results in the formation of additional wing tissue outgrowths.

Ectopic expression of hipkScer\UAS.T:Ivir\HA1 in the wing using Scer\GAL469B results in ectopic vein formation.

Genetic Interactions
Statement
Reference

Co-expression of hipkScer\UAS.T:Ivir\HA1 and ykiScer\UAS.T:Avic\GFP-EGFP,T:Ivir\HA1 under the control of Scer\GAL4hh-Gal4 enhances the wing disc overgrowth seen when either construct is expressed alone.

Expression of hipkScer\UAS.T:Ivir\HA1 suppresses the overgrowth seen when ykiS168A.Scer\UAS.T:Avic\GFP-EGFP,T:Ivir\HA1 is expressed under the control of Scer\GAL4ptc-559.1. The phenotype is rescued in all tissues examined, including the wing disc and the eye. Fewer ykiS168A.Scer\UAS.T:Avic\GFP-EGFP,T:Ivir\HA1 expressing cells are seen, indicating that cell proliferation has been reduced.

The eye overproliferation defect caused by expression of DlScer\UAS.cDa under the control of Scer\GAL4ey.PH is enhanced by co-expression of hipkScer\UAS.T:Ivir\HA1.

The eye loss phenotype caused by expression of NECN.Scer\UAS.cGa under the control of Scer\GAL4ey.PH is partially suppressed by co-expression of hipkScer\UAS.T:Ivir\HA1.

Co-expression of hipkScer\UAS.T:Ivir\HA1 partially suppresses the eye loss phenotype caused by expression of groScer\UAS.cAa under the control of Scer\GAL4ey.PH.

Co-expression of hipkScer\UAS.T:Ivir\HA1 does not suppress the eye loss phenotype caused by expression of groAA.cLa.Scer\UAS under the control of Scer\GAL4ey.PH.

Co-expression of hipkScer\UAS.T:Ivir\HA1 partially suppresses the complete eye loss caused by expression of HScer\UAS.cGa under the control of Scer\GAL4ey.PH; a small eye is seen.

Co-expression of hipkScer\UAS.T:Ivir\HA1 partially rescues the small eye phenotype caused by expression of fngScer\UAS.cKa under the control of Scer\GAL4ey.PH.

Expression of hipkScer\UAS.T:Ivir\HA1 under the control of Scer\GAL469B in a wg1/wgl-17 mutant background results in proper wing development and rescues the wing-to-notum transformation.

Expression of hipkScer\UAS.T:Ivir\HA1 in animals expressing fz2Scer\UAS.N under the control of Scer\GAL469B rescues the severely notched wing phenotype.

Xenogenetic Interactions
Statement
Reference

Individuals co-expressing BacA\p35UAS.cHa and HipkUAS.Tag:HA under the control of Scer\GAL4dpp.blk1 arrest at the third larval stage for an extended period of time (beyond 10 days) and eventually die as larvae. BacA\p35UAS.cHa co-expression enhances the wing disc tumorigenesis of the expression of HipkUAS.Tag:HA expression (the Dpp expression domain cells expand substantially and occupy almost the entire disc) and does not suppress the melanotic masses.
